Hi,

I'm tying to use Rygel just to give Rhythmbox the ability to act as
upnp media renderer. I don't want to use rygel's ability to provide a
media server, playbin-plugin etc.
So I only enabled the MPRIS plugin in rygel.conf (and set upnp-
enabled=true in the [general] section). I disabled all other features
in the config file.

If Rhythmbox (or any other application providing the MPRIS interface)
is already running when I start rygel everything works fine. 
If Rhythmbox  is not running (which is the normal case if Rhytmbox is
started by gnome on the user login), Rygel quits with the following
message:

(rygel:11118): Rygel-WARNING **: No plugins found in 5 seconds;
giving
up?


Is there any way to convince Rygel, that it is correct that it finds
"nothing to do" and just keeps running?


(I'm using Rygel 0.28.3 that ships with Ubuntu (Gnome) 16.04)
